Relevance of Probate Bonds



Why are probate bonds vital for shielding your liked ones in legal matters?

Probate bonds play a crucial role in guaranteeing that the wishes laid out in a will are executed properly and with no mismanagement of possessions. By needing the administrator of an estate to acquire a probate bond, the court adds an extra layer of protection for the recipients entailed.

In the regrettable occasion that the administrator fails to meet their obligations or messes up the estate's possessions, the probate bond supplies a type of monetary recourse for the recipients. This bond works as a secure, assuring that the recipients will get their rightful inheritances as defined in the will.

Without probate bonds, the recipients could be left vulnerable to potential scams, mismanagement, or mistakes in the administration of the estate. As a result, having probate bonds in place is vital for protecting the rate of interests and well-being of your liked ones during the probate process.

Sorts Of Probate Bonds



To better comprehend just how to protect your liked ones with probate bonds, it is necessary to comprehend the various kinds of probate bonds available.

There are largely 3 types of probate bonds: manager bonds, executor bonds, and guardian bonds. Administrator bonds are required when an individual dies without a will, and the court selects an administrator to take care of the estate. Executor bonds, on the other hand, are required when a will remains in location, and the court designates an executor to execute the departed person's wishes. Lastly, guardian bonds are required when an individual is designated as the guardian of a minor or incapacitated person.

Recognizing these differences is critical as each sort of probate bond serves a special purpose in protecting the assets and passions of the estate and its beneficiaries.
